What is a Personal Injury Lawyer?

A personal injury lawyer is a professional who is trained and knowledgeable in representing victims of accidents. This type of attorney assists victims in seeking damages for injuries in a court of law, whether those injuries are psychological or physical. When a person is hurt by another, an entity, a company or a government agency, they may desire to seek the assistance of a personal injury lawyer.

Personal injury attorneys are well-versed in multiple fields of law, but have chosen to concentrate in what is known as tort law. The cases that personal injury lawyers take on involve workplace injuries, medical malpractice, vehicle accidents, faulty products and more. A person who has been injured in a boating accident, bitten by a dog or even abused in a nursing home may choose this type of attorney.

These attorneys follow a code of ethics at all times. They are competent in the area of their choosing, and they provide confidentiality to their clients. A personal injury attorney works tirelessly to ensure that their client is treated fairly and compensated in accordance with the law. An attorney specializing in personal injury law may assist a client in settling with an insurance company or the offending party, making a trial unnecessary.

In Florida, personal injury lawyers most often work on a contingency basis, meaning they do not get paid unless they are successful. These attorneys will meet with prospective clients, review the details of the incident during a free case evaluation, and help determine whether or not the victim has met the elements required for a successful case.
